          why plant Cleome Seeds?

          Cleome is a tall wildflower, with up-to 5’ tall pinkish blooms that sway in the wind and add sprays of color to the landscape. Happiest in full sun, this easy-to-grow species can tolerate a wide range of soils. Choose Rocky Mountain Bee Plant for very dry sites and drought tolerance, and Spider Plant for average soils and intricate, fireworks-shaped blooms. Both varieties attract beneficial bees, birds and insects.
